Antique genuine engraving 1888

"Cherries Ripe!", by Emile Pierre Metzmacher; engraved by Peter Lightfoot; genuine engraving on steel, printed on high quality heavy stock paper; published by Selmar Hess, NY 1888, signed in plate.

Emile Pierre Metzmacher [1815, Paris - 1890], French artist specialized in genre and portrait painting.A student of Boulanger, Gleyre and Willems, Metzmacher debuted at the Salon in 1863. He obtained honorable mentions for his work in the years 1879 and 1889.

Peter Lightfoot [1805-1885], English line engraver. One of his pupils was Thomas Vernon (1824? - 1872).

The main characteristic of a steel engraving is that it has a very sharp, hard-edged, precise image. The computer scan can only give a very general impression of the detail. During the printing process, the steel plate does not need so much pressure as the copper plate, therefore, the steel plates do not leave a deep impressed area in the paper like the copper plates do.
